๐Ÿ… Recommended Varieties for Tamil Nadu
PKM 1
Open Pollinated
Developed by TNAU. Suitable for all agro-climatic zones. Bushy plant with semi-determinate habit. Resistant to leaf curl virus.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 9โ€“10 t/acre ยท Duration: 120โ€“130 days
CO 3
Open Pollinated
TNAU variety suited for Coimbatore, Salem & Dharmapuri districts. Medium sized fruits with firm texture. Good shelf life.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 8โ€“9 t/acre ยท Duration: 115โ€“125 days
Arka Vikas
IIHR Hybrid
High yielding, widely grown in Krishnagiri & Dharmapuri. Tolerant to bacterial wilt. Fruits medium-large, slightly flattened.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 10โ€“12 t/acre ยท Duration: 130 days
US 440
F1 Hybrid
Popular commercial hybrid across TN. Indeterminate growth. Dark red fruits with excellent firmness. High market demand.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 12โ€“15 t/acre ยท Duration: 130โ€“140 days
Hybrid 7001
F1 Hybrid
Best for Kancheepuram, Tiruvallur & Vellore. Strong plant with uniform fruits. Suitable for long-distance transport.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 13โ€“16 t/acre ยท Duration: 135 days
Nilam (TNAU)
Processing Type
Special variety for processing industries. High lycopene content. Suitable for Tirunelveli & Thoothukudi belts.
๐ŸŒฟ Yield: 7โ€“9 t/acre ยท Duration: 110 days

Season 1 โ€“ Kharif
Sowing: Juneโ€“July
Harvest: Octโ€“Nov
Rain-fed, requires good drainage
Season 2 โ€“ Rabi
Sowing: Sepโ€“Oct
Harvest: Janโ€“Feb
Best quality & yield season
Season 3 โ€“ Summer
Sowing: Febโ€“Mar
Harvest: Mayโ€“Jun
Needs irrigation support

๐ŸŒ Soil Requirements

Soil TypeSandy Loam / Red Loam
pH Range6.0 โ€“ 7.0
EC Level< 1.5 dS/m
Organic Matter> 1.5%
DrainageWell-Drained Essential
Best DistrictsKrishnagiri, Vellore, Salem
๐Ÿ’ก Tip: Apply lime to raise pH if soil is highly acidic (below 5.5). Red laterite soils of Krishnagiri district are ideal for tomato cultivation.

๐ŸŒก๏ธ Climate & Temperature

Optimal Day Temp22ยฐC โ€“ 30ยฐC
Night Temp15ยฐC โ€“ 20ยฐC
Humidity60% โ€“ 70% RH
Rainfall750 โ€“ 1250 mm/yr
AltitudeUpto 1500 m MSL
Sunlight6โ€“8 hrs/day Essential
๐Ÿ’ก Note: Temperatures above 38ยฐC cause blossom drop. Nilgiris & Kodaikanal foothills provide excellent cool-climate tomato growing conditions.
๐ŸŒฑ Cultivation Process
๐ŸŒฑ1
6โ€“9" 20cm RAISED BED NURSERY Good drainage ยท Prevents damping off
Nursery Raising
Raised bed nursery (6โ€“9 inch height). Seed rate: 160โ€“200g/acre. Treat seed with Trichoderma 4g/kg. Seedlings ready in 25โ€“30 days.
๐Ÿšœ2
3 Bed Types โ€” Choose Based on Soil & Water โ‘  FLAT BED Sandy / well-drained loam โš  Waterlog risk 60 cm โ‘ก RAISED BED โ˜… TNAU Clay / heavy / waterlogged 15cm Furrow Furrow โœ… Best drainage ยท prevents root rot โ‘ข RIDGE & FURROW Red loam ยท flood irrigation 60 cm ๐Ÿ’งwater flows ๐Ÿ’งin furrow Most common in TN ยท suits flood & drip
Land Preparation
Plough 3โ€“4 times. Apply FYM 10 t/acre. Choose bed type by soil: Flat bed (sandy), Raised bed (clay/heavy, TNAU recommended), Ridge & Furrow (most common in TN, 60 cm row spacing).
๐ŸŒฟ3
Transplanting into Ridge 45 cm Transplant in evening (5โ€“7 PM) Dip roots: Azospirillum slurry Black mulch film reduces weeds 70% Give light irrigation immediately after
Transplanting
Spacing: 60ร—45 cm. Transplant in evening. Dip roots in Azospirillum slurry. Apply chlorpyriphos at transplant.
๐Ÿ’ง4
Staking + Training + Drip Remove sucker Stake height 150cm ยท tie at 30cm intervals Drip: 4โ€“6 L/plant/day at peak season
Crop Management
Stake plants at 30 cm height. Train using nylon twine. Remove suckers. Drip irrigation preferred.
๐Ÿ…5
Harvest Stages โ€” When to Pick Mature Green Not for harvest โ†’ Breaker โœ“ Harvest NOW โœ“ โ†’ Full Red Local market 60โ€“80 days after transplant ยท 8โ€“12 pickings/season Harvest every 4โ€“5 days ยท handle gently ยท no direct sun
Harvest
Harvest at half-red to red stage. 60โ€“80 days after transplant. 8โ€“12 pickings possible. Handle carefully.
๐ŸŒฟ Fertilizer Schedule (per Acre)
โ‘  BASAL DOSE โ€” Incorporate into soil at transplanting FYM 10 t /acre SSP 25 kg Pโ‚‚Oโ‚… Urea 17 kg N/acre MOP 20 kg Kโ‚‚O Neem Cake 60 kg Mix into planting hole Apply in planting pit 2โ€“3 days before or at transplanting Mix thoroughly ยท do not place fertilizer in direct root contact Timing: Day 0 (transplanting day) ยท applies to whole field area
โš—๏ธ Chemical โ€” Basal Dose (At Transplanting)
  • FYM: 10 tonnes/acre
  • Urea: 17 kg N/acre
  • SSP: 25 kg Pโ‚‚Oโ‚…/acre
  • MOP: 20 kg Kโ‚‚O/acre
  • Neem cake: 60 kg/acre
โ‘ก TOP DRESS โ€” Band alongside row (30 DAT) โ† Band Band โ†’ Urea 17 kg MOP 20 kg Foliar Sprays Boron 0.2% ZnSOโ‚„ 0.5% spray on leaves Apply 7โ€“10 cm from plant base ยท cover with soil Give irrigation immediately after top dressing Timing: 30 days after transplant (flower initiation stage)
โš—๏ธ Chemical โ€” Top Dress 1 (30 DAT)
  • Urea: 17 kg N/acre
  • MOP: 20 kg Kโ‚‚O/acre
  • Boron foliar spray 0.2%
  • ZnSOโ‚„ foliar 0.5%
  • Biofertilizer: Azospirillum
โ‘ข TOP DRESS 2 โ€” Foliar + Fertigation (55 DAT) Fertigation Ca(NOโ‚ƒ)โ‚‚: 5g/L Multi-K 13:0:45 MgSOโ‚„ 1% Foliar: spray on leaves ยท Fertigation: inject via drip Critical stage โ€” fruit swelling ยท calcium prevents blossom-end rot
โš—๏ธ Chemical โ€” Top Dress 2 (55 DAT)
  • Urea: 18 kg N/acre
  • Calcium nitrate: 5 g/L
  • Multi-K (13:0:45): foliar
  • Magnesium sulphate 1%
  • CaClโ‚‚ 0.5% spray
๐Ÿ“Œ TNAU Recommendation: Total NPK โ€“ 60:40:40 kg/acre (150:100:100 kg/ha) for hybrid varieties. Use fertigation through drip for best efficiency. Reduce dose by 30% if using organic manures heavily.

๐Ÿฆ  Key Pests & Diseases in Tamil Nadu

Each problem shows: chemical brand names (easy to ask at shop) + organic/natural alternatives

๐Ÿ›
Fruit Borer
Helicoverpa armigera ยท Most Damaging Pest
HIGH RISK
๐Ÿ” Visual Symptoms โ€” What to Look For
Entry Hole + Frass inside Premature fruit drop Fruit Borer Damage
๐Ÿช Chemical Options (Ask at shop)
Tracer / Spintor
By Corteva ยท 0.3 ml/L water
Spray on bore holes
Coragen / Belt
By FMC / Bayer ยท 0.3 ml/L
Best for severe attack
Dipel / Halt / Biobit
Bt-based ยท 2g/L water
Safe, low residue
Emamectin (Proclaim)
By Syngenta ยท 0.4g/L
For heavy infestation
๐ŸŒฟ Organic / Natural Alternatives
๐Ÿชค Helilure Pheromone Traps โ€” 5 traps/acre, attract & kill male moths
๐ŸŒฟ NSKE 5% (Neem Seed Kernel Extract) โ€” 50g neem seeds per litre
๐Ÿ› Trichogramma cards โ€” Egg parasitoid, 1 card/acre (TNAU supply)
๐ŸŒฑ Neem oil 3% โ€” Econeem Plus, AgroNeem (Tamil Nadu brands)
๐Ÿƒ
Leaf Curl Virus (TLCV)
Tomato Leaf Curl ยท Whitefly-spread
HIGH RISK
๐Ÿ” Visual Symptoms โ€” What to Look For
Healthy โ†’ Infected (TLCV) Whitefly vector Curled upward + Yellow mosaic spreads virus
๐Ÿช Chemical Options (Ask at shop)
Confidor / Imida
By Bayer ยท 0.3 ml/L
Controls whitefly vector
Actara / Cruiser
By Syngenta ยท 0.5g/L
Systemic, long lasting
Polo / Oberon
By Syngenta ยท 0.5 ml/L
Anti-resistance rotation
Pegasus (Diafenthiuron)
1 ml/L ยท Broad spectrum
๐ŸŒฟ Organic / Natural Alternatives
๐ŸŸก Yellow Sticky Traps โ€” 8โ€“10 traps/acre, attract & trap whiteflies
๐ŸŒฟ Neem oil 2% โ€” Disrupts whitefly feeding & reproduction
๐Ÿชž Silver Reflective Mulch โ€” Repels whitefly at nursery stage
๐Ÿšซ Remove & burn virus-infected plants immediately; no cure exists
๐Ÿ‚
Early Blight
Alternaria solani ยท Fungal Disease
MEDIUM
๐Ÿ” Visual Symptoms โ€” What to Look For
Target-ring spots (concentric rings) Yellow halo around spot Lower leaves affected first Early Blight (Alternaria)
๐Ÿช Chemical Options (Ask at shop)
Indofil M-45 / Dithane
Mancozeb ยท 2g/L water
Preventive spray
Saaf / Companion
Carbendazim + Mancozeb
2g/L ยท Curative
Blitox / Fytolan
Copper oxychloride ยท 2.5g/L
Stops spread fast
Score / Tilt
Propiconazole ยท 1ml/L
Syngenta / systemic
๐ŸŒฟ Organic / Natural Alternatives
๐Ÿƒ Bordeaux Mixture 1% โ€” Lime + Copper sulphate (Neela Thooval), very effective
๐Ÿง„ Garlic extract 5% โ€” Blend 100g garlic in 2L water, filter & spray
๐Ÿ„ Trichoderma viride โ€” TNAU Bio-control center supply, soil drench
โ˜€๏ธ Improve air circulation; avoid wetting leaves during evening watering
๐Ÿฅ€
Bacterial Wilt
Ralstonia solanacearum ยท No Cure Once Infected
VERY HIGH
๐Ÿ” Visual Symptoms โ€” What to Look For
Healthy Plant โ†’ Sudden wilting Infected (BW) Ooze Test: Cut stem in water โ†’ milky ooze = BW confirmed
๐Ÿช Chemical Options (Ask at shop)
Blitox / Kocide
Copper-based drench
2.5g/L, around roots
Plantomycin / Agrimycin
Streptomycin ยท 0.5g/L
Early stage drench only
โš ๏ธ Important Note
No chemical can fully cure bacterial wilt once established. Prevention is the only real solution. Use resistant varieties (PKM 1, CO 3).
๐ŸŒฟ Organic / Natural Alternatives (More Effective!)
๐Ÿฆ  Pseudomonas fluorescens โ€” TNAU biocontrol drench, 10g/L at planting
๐ŸŒฑ Grafting onto resistant rootstock โ€” Best long-term solution in TN
๐Ÿ”„ Crop rotation with paddy/maize โ€” Breaks soil pathogen cycle
๐Ÿง‚ Soil solarization (Mayโ€“Jun) โ€” Cover soil with plastic for 4โ€“6 weeks
๐Ÿ’ง Irrigation Management
๐Ÿ’ง
Transplanting
Daily ร— 7 days
Ensure establishment. Avoid waterlogging
๐Ÿ’ง๐Ÿ’ง
Vegetative
Every 3โ€“4 days
Critical for root development & growth
๐Ÿ’ง๐Ÿ’ง๐Ÿ’ง
Flowering
Every 2โ€“3 days
Stress causes blossom drop. Be consistent
๐Ÿ’ง๐Ÿ’ง
Fruit Ripening
Every 4โ€“5 days
Reduce gradually; prevents fruit cracking
Drip Irrigation: Highly recommended in Tamil Nadu. Water saving of 40โ€“50% compared to flood irrigation. Apply 4โ€“6 litres/plant/day during peak season. Use plastic mulch to conserve moisture and suppress weeds.
๐Ÿ’ฐ Economics of Cultivation (1 Acre)

1 Hectare = 2.47 Acres ยท All figures shown per acre for easy planning

๐Ÿ“‹ Cost of Cultivation

Land Preparation & Tillageโ‚น3,200
Seeds / Seedling Costโ‚น2,000
Manures & Fertilizersโ‚น7,300
Pesticides & Plant Protectionโ‚น4,000
Irrigation (Drip setup amortised)โ‚น3,200
Labour (Transplanting + Harvest)โ‚น10,000
Staking & Trellising Materialsโ‚น2,400
Miscellaneous / Marketingโ‚น2,000
Total Cost of Cultivationโ‚น34,100

๐Ÿ“ˆ Income & Major Markets

Expected Returns per Acre (Hybrid variety)
Average Yield10โ€“14 t/acre
Average Priceโ‚น8โ€“12/kg
Gross Incomeโ‚น80,000โ€“1.68 L
Net Profitโ‚น46,000โ€“1.34 L
Major Markets in Tamil Nadu:
  • Krishnagiri (Hosur) APMCLargest Volume
  • Koyambedu Market, ChennaiBest Price
  • Vellore Agricultural MarketActive Year-round
  • Salem Regulated MarketProcessing Buyers

๐Ÿš€ How Tamil Nadu Can Close the Yield Gap
Practical, adoptable practices โ€” ranked from easiest to most advanced
1
Adopt Grafting Technology
Graft tomato seedlings onto bacterial wilt-resistant rootstock (Maxifort, Brigeor). Proven to boost yield by 30โ€“40% in BW-prone districts. TNAU Coimbatore offers training. Cost: ~โ‚น8 extra per seedling.
โœ… Easy ยท Immediate impact ยท Proven in TN trials
2
Precision Drip Fertigation
Feed nutrients directly through drip at right crop stage instead of broadcasting. TN already has good drip adoption but liquid fertilizer use is low. Water soluble fertilizers (WSF) via drip can increase yield by 20โ€“25%.
โœ… Easy ยท Subsidized under PM-KUSUM & MIDH schemes
3
Low-Cost Nethouse / Shadenet
50% shade net houses (not full polyhouse) protect from rain, reduce whitefly attack, maintain better microclimate. Cost: โ‚น8โ€“12 lakh/acre. TN Horticulture Dept. subsidy: 50% under MIDH. Ideal for Krishnagiri, Vellore belts.
โšก Medium effort ยท High ROI ยท Subsidy available
4
Post-Harvest Cold Storage
TN loses 25โ€“35% of tomato yield post-harvest due to lack of cold chain. Portable farm-level cool chambers (Pack-house units) can save โ‚น40,000โ€“60,000/acre per season. Collective cold rooms through FPOs are most viable for small farmers.
โšก Medium effort ยท Reduces effective yield loss
5
FPO & Collective Marketing
Karnataka's success is partly from strong Farmer Producer Organizations. 20โ€“30 TN farmers pooling 50+ acres can negotiate directly with Big Basket, Reliance Fresh, export buyers. Eliminates middlemen, adds โ‚น3โ€“5/kg extra income.
๐ŸŽฏ Advanced ยท Contact TNAU or NABARD for FPO formation
6
Nilgiris Belt โ€” Cool Climate Advantage
Ooty, Coonoor & Kotagiri foothills (800โ€“1200m altitude) have Netherlands-like cool nights (12โ€“16ยฐC). Tomatoes grown here naturally hit 20โ€“25 t/acre without any special technology โ€” competing with India's best. Needs better road & transport access.
๐ŸŽฏ Advanced ยท Hidden TN opportunity to be scaled

๐Ÿ’ก Expert Tips for Tamil Nadu Farmers
1
Use silver/black polyethene mulch to reduce soil temperature, conserve moisture and suppress weeds โ€” critical during summer season in TN.
2
Practice crop rotation with legumes (groundnut, cowpea) to reduce bacterial wilt build-up in soil. Avoid continuous tomato on same plot.
3
Use TNAU Biofertilizers (Azospirillum + Phosphobacteria) at nursery stage. Reduces chemical nitrogen requirement by 25%.
4
Register on eNAM or Uzhavan App (TN Agriculture Dept) to check daily mandi prices and connect with buyers before harvest.
5
Use Trichoderma viride @ 4g/kg seed for seedling treatment and soil application to prevent damping-off and root diseases.
6
Apply Boron foliar spray (0.2%) at flowering stage to prevent blossom drop โ€” a major issue in TN's high temperature conditions.
